>I am just upgrading our buster gitlab (13.12.8+ds1-1~fto10+1) to bullseye 
>(14.1.7+ds1-2~fto11+1)
>along with the whole system.
>On upgrading I get some errors like:
>
>Could not find gem 'bootsnap (~> 1.4)' in any of the gem sources listed in 
>your Gemfile.
>dpkg: Fehler beim Bearbeiten des Paketes gitlab (--configure):
> »installiertes gitlab-Skript des Paketes post-installation«-Unterprozess gab 
> den Fehlerwert 1 zurück
>gitaly (14.1.7+dfsg-1~fto11+1) wird eingerichtet ...
>Could not find gem 'rbtrace' in any of the gem sources listed in your Gemfile.
>
>or:
>
>gitaly (14.1.7+dfsg-1~fto11+1) wird eingerichtet ...
>Resolving dependencies...
>Bundler could not find compatible versions for gem "ffi":
>  In Gemfile:
>    rbtrace was resolved to 0.4.11, which depends on
>      ffi (>= 1.0.6) x86_64-linux
>Could not find gem 'ffi (>= 1.0.6)', which is required by gem 'rbtrace', in 
>any of the sources.
>dpkg: Fehler beim Bearbeiten des Paketes gitaly (--configure):
>
>To solve it after the failed dist-upgrade I had to install the following 
>versions:
>
>  apt install ruby-bootsnap=1.4.6-1+b2 ruby-rbtrace=0.4.11-3+b3 
> ruby-ffi=1.12.2+dfsg-2+b3 ruby-character-set/bullseye 
> ruby-concurrent/bullseye ruby-concurrent-ext/bullseye 
> ruby-enumerable-statistics/bullseye ruby-gpgme/bullseye 
> ruby-grape-path-helpers=1.6.3-1~bpo11+1 ruby-hitimes/bullseye 
> ruby-js-regex/bullseye ruby-json/bullseye ruby-murmurhash3/bullseye 
> ruby-pg/bullseye ruby-prof/bullseye ruby-re2/bullseye ruby-redcloth/bullseye 
> ruby-rinku/bullseye ruby-stackprof/bullseye ruby-unf-ext/bullseye 
> ruby-yajl/bullseye unicorn/bullseye
>
>The main problem is, that most packages are not upgraded from the fto10 
>version to
>the bullseye one, because the fto10 version was "higher".

This is documented here
https://wiki.debian.org/gitlab/buster

I don't think pin preferences will work for "downgrades".
